Compare all specifications:
2005 Chevrolet Corvette | 1968 Ginetta G15 | |
Make | Chevrolet | Ginetta |
Model | Corvette | G15 |
Year Released | 2005 | 1968 |
Engine Position | Front | Middle |
Engine Size | 5965 cc | 875 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Horse Power | 400 HP | 51 HP |
Engine RPM | 5600 RPM | 6100 RPM |
Torque | 544 Nm | 70 Nm |
Number of Seats | 2 seats | 2 seats |
Vehicle Length | 4440 mm | 3660 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1850 mm | 1450 mm |
